乌骨鸡黑色素基因的克隆及真核表达载体的构建

摘要: 采用RT-PCR方法从乌骨鸡皮肤中克隆出黑色素主效基因黑色素皮质激素受体(Melanocortin1-receptorMC1R)基因,长度为945bp,与普通白鸡比对其同源性为99.6%。以pEGFP-N1为基础,将从测序载体pMD-18T-MC1R上使用EcoR I和Sal I切下的MC1R连接到同样酶切的pEGFP-N1,构建pEGFP-N1-MC1R真核表达载体,为以后转基因动物的制备打下了基础。

Abstract: The MC1R gene(945 bp) was amplified with PCR from silky fowl' s skin. The sequence analysis demonstrated that the cloned MC1R of silky fowl shared 99. 6% homogeneity with MC1R gene of Gallus gallus. And the MC1R was digested from pMD-18T-MC1R to construct eukaryotic expressing vector with pEGFP-N1 plasmid.The constructed vectors provided a good background for transgene.
